Transaction 92f54e786912f0b1d350a8dc62a6ac45dba1693c87640e38183774195fb40bc6
1 Input
1 Output
-
92f54e786912f0b1d350a8dc62a6ac45dba1693c87640e38183774195fb40bc6:0
- value
- 68405839
- script pubkey
- OP_0 OP_PUSHBYTES_20 e892da28c26bacf93efbbde10642fef61747d9fb
- address
- bc1qazfd52xzdwk0j0hmhhssvsh77ct50k0mr70j0c